在讨论以太坊钱包的时候,很多用户会自然地问:“以太坊钱包存放的究竟是什么?”既然是钱包,那么常规的理解就是它应该存放一些数字货币。然而,以太坊的结构却要复杂得多。在深入探讨之前,我们需要了解以太坊指南:钱包的基本特性,区块链技术是如何工作的,以及在使用以太坊钱包时需要注意的安全性问题。
一、以太坊钱包的基本构造
以太坊钱包是一个用于存储以太币(ETH)及与之相关资产(如ERC20代币)的软件或硬件钱包。虽然许多人习惯将其称之为“钱包”,但以太坊钱包并不实际存放以太币,而是存储与这些以太币相关的公钥和私钥。
公钥是用于生成以太坊地址的,而私钥则是控制和操作这些资产的唯一通行证。因此,用户的资产实际上并不在钱包内,而是存放在以太坊区块链中。钱包通过这些密钥来访问和管理存放在区块链上的资产。
二、以太坊区块链是什么?
区块链技术是一种去中心化的分布式账本技术,允许多个参与者共同记录和验证交易。在以太坊区块链中,每一个区块实际上是一个包含多条交易记录的“文件”。用户可以通过与以太坊网络上的节点进行交互来提交交易,将其合并到未来的区块中。
以太坊的设计不仅允许用户进行简单的货币转账,还支持智能合约,这是一种在满足特定条件时自动执行的合同。所有的执行结果和状态变更都以不可篡改的形式记录在区块链中,使得用户可以对历史交易进行追溯和验证。
三、交易记录如何在以太坊中存储?
每笔交易在以太坊网络中都被称作一条交易记录,交易记录包括多个信息,如发送者、接收者、交易金额、时间戳和其他附加数据(例如智能合约调用的数据)。这些信息会被打包并添加到新的区块中,形成一个不变的历史记录。
一旦区块被挖掘并链入到以太坊区块链中,所有的交易记录便会被存储在网络中,成为所有参与者都可以访问的公共信息。每个用户都可以通过区块浏览器查看交易的详细信息,包括其历史状态和当前状态。
四、以太坊钱包如何保护用户资产?
用户在使用以太坊钱包时,最重要的就是保护好个人私钥。私钥的安全性直接决定了用户对其资产的控制权。如果私钥丢失或被他人恶意获取,用户将无法恢复其资产,甚至可能导致资产的全部丢失。
因此,许多以太坊钱包提供了多级安全措施,比如两因素认证、种子短语备份等。此外,针对初级用户,选择合适的钱包类型也至关重要。热钱包适合日常交易,而冷钱包则适合长期存储和高额资产管理。
五、常见的以太坊钱包有哪些?
当前市面上存在多种以太坊钱包,广泛分为以下几类:
- 软件钱包: 例如MetaMask、MyEtherWallet等,用户只需要在设备上安装并可访问。
- 硬件钱包: 例如Ledger、Trezor等,这些钱包通常被认为是最安全的选择,因为它们在物理设备上存储私钥,避免在线环境的风险。
- 纸钱包: 用户可以将公钥和私钥打印出来,进行冷存储,避免黑客攻击,但也很容易因物理损坏丢失。
六、以太坊钱包常见问题解答(FAQ)
1. 如何选择适合自己的以太坊钱包?
选择以太坊钱包时,应根据个人需求进行平衡,有些用户需要频繁交易,因此更偏向于使用热钱包以简化操作;而另一些用户可能更注重资产的安全性,因而选择冷钱包或硬件钱包。
2. 私钥丢失之后可以恢复吗?
私钥一旦丢失,用户将失去对相应资产的控制权。以太坊网络并没有提供私钥恢复的机制,因此定期备份和妥善保管私钥非常重要。
3. 如何在以太坊钱包中发送和接收以太币?
使用以太坊钱包发送和接收以太币相关操作非常简便。一般来说,用户只需进入对应的钱包界面,输入接收方的地址和发送金额,确认后即完成交易。
4. 如何确保以太坊钱包的安全性?
确保以太坊钱包安全的策略有多种,为提高安全性,用户可以启用两因素认证、定期更新软件,并使用强密码。
5. 以太坊和比特币钱包有什么不同?
以太坊钱包不仅能存储以太币,还可以与智能合约交互,处理ERC20代币。比特币钱包主要用于存储和转账比特币,功能相对单一。
6. 如何恢复以太坊钱包的种子短语?
种子短语通常在创建钱包时生成,用于在设备丢失或故障时恢复钱包。务必要妥善保管,且在进行恢复时,用户需确保在安全的环境下进行,以免泄露给他人。
总之,以太坊钱包的本质是密钥管理器,用户的资产和交易记录实际存储在区块链上。了解这些基本概念后,用户可以更好地管理其资产,减少潜在风险。